Position Summary

As a Client Leader at DLR Group, you will be responsible for leading and growing our client relationships and projects for Higher Education in North Carolina and South Carolina. As a part of an integrated design team, you will participate in the creation of buildings that elevate the human experience through design. You will be responsible for building upon our growing portfolio in the Carolinas and discovering new and untapped opportunities in the region, while maintaining close contact with clients during active projects. DLR Group has recently completed and/or has ongoing projects at UNC Chapel Hill, UNC Charlotte, Clemson, the University of South Carolina, and other institutions across North Carolina and South Carolina.

What You Will Do

  • Manage project execution, ensuring alignment with budget, schedule, and scope while maintaining client expectations
  • Collaborate with the Project Manager on staffing, responsibilities, and performance feedback for project team members
  • Track project milestones and deliverables, ensuring adherence to quality standards and preparing regular status reports
  • Facilitate and document meetings with staff and clients, coordinating project personnel, vendors, and consultants
  • Participate in client contract negotiations, manage change requests, and approve project plan modifications
  • Support business development initiatives by contributing to RFP responses and participating in client interviews
  • Oversee project invoicing, ensuring accuracy and alignment with work deliverables, and manage account receivables

Required Qualifications

  • Bachelor's degree in Architecture, Engineering, Interior Design, or related construction field
  • At least 10 years of professional experience in the AEC industry, inclusive of at least 5 years in a client-facing role
  • Professional licensure in the state of North Carolina or South Carolina required; LEED AP and other certifications preferred but not required
  • Strong understanding of business management principles, including strategic planning, resource allocation, and leadership
  • Knowledge of customer service principles, including needs assessment, quality standards, and customer satisfaction
  • Expertise in design techniques and tools for producing technical plans, drawings, and models
  • Familiarity with building methods, materials, and systems for construction and renovation projects
  • Strong critical thinking, time management, and communication skills, both verbal and written
  • Ability to actively listen, understand others' perspectives, and respond thoughtfully in conversations

DLR Group is an integrated design firm delivering architecture, engineering, interiors, planning, and building optimization for new builds, renovations, and adaptive reuse projects.

We are 100% employee-owned: every employee is literally invested in our clients’ success. At the core of our firm are interdisciplinary teams engaged in every step of project lifecycles. Our teams champion true collaboration, open information sharing, shared risk and reward, value-based decision making, and proficient use of technology to deliver exceptional design. We are pursuing the goals of the 2030 Challenge, the ME2040, and the SE2050, and are an initial signatory of the China Accord and the AIA 2030 Commitment.

Through our values – commitment, creativity, environmental stewardship, fun, integrity, ownership, sharing, teamwork – we elevate the human experience through design, together.

DLR Group follows a four-day in-office work model, with employees having the flexibility to work somewhere other than the office on Fridays.
